3. The Eloquence of Paper

The paper you choose for your invitations plays a significant role in conveying the tone and style of your event. Thick, embossed stationery with delicate floral patterns will exude elegance and luxury. Handmade paper with natural fibers will evoke a touch of rustic charm. Translucent vellum or glossy card stock can create a modern and sophisticated look. Experiment with different textures, colors, and weights to find the paper that perfectly complements your floral vision.

4. The Art of Lettering

The lettering on your invitations should be as captivating as the floral elements. Consider using calligraphy for a touch of timeless elegance. Hand-drawn fonts can add a personal touch and convey a sense of warmth and intimacy. Bold, geometric letters will make a strong statement and create a modern and edgy aesthetic. The choice of font and lettering style should align with the overall theme and mood of your event.

6. The Invitation Text

While the visuals and embellishments are important, the invitation text is the heart of your message. Clearly state the event details, including the date, time, location, and any necessary dress code. Use a warm and inviting tone that reflects the spirit of your celebration. Include a brief mention of the floral theme or color palette to give your guests a hint of what to expect. Consider adding a personal note or quote that encapsulates the essence of your event and connects with your guests on an emotional level.

7. The RSVP Details

Make it easy for your guests to RSVP by providing clear instructions on how to do so. Include a contact number, email address, or online RSVP form. If you're requesting a meal choice or any other information, be sure to indicate that on your invitation. The RSVP details should be prominently displayed, preferably in a contrasting color or separate section of the invitation, to ensure that they are easily noticeable.
